Interface AI Logo

Interface AI

Sr Staff Engineer - Data Platform

Posted 12 Days Ago
In-Office
7 Locations
Senior level
In-Office
7 Locations
Senior level
The role involves architecting and developing the data platform, including data lakes, streaming systems, and analytics enablement, requiring hands-on expertise in various data infrastructure technologies.
The summary above was generated by AI

Banking is being reimagined—and customers expect every interaction to be easy, personal, and instant

We are building a universal banking assistant that millions of U.S. consumers can use to transact across all financial institutions and, over time, autonomously drive their financial goals. Powered by our proprietary BankGPT platform, this assistant is positioned to displace age-old legacy systems within financial institutions and own the end-to-end CX stack, unlocking a $200B opportunity and potentially replacing multiple publicly traded companies

Ultimately, our mission is to drive financial well-being for millions of consumers.

With over two-thirds of Americans living paycheck to paycheck, 50% holding less than $500 in savings, and only 17% financially literate, we aim to put financial well-being on autopilot to help solve this problem.


About the Role

We’re hiring a Staff Engineer – Data Platform to architect, scale, and evolve the data backbone that powers all of Interface.ai’s intelligent systems.

You’ll design and lead the development of a modern streaming and storage platform that unifies real-time event ingestion, distributed persistence, and secure multi-tenant access control.

This is a hands-on and architecture role where you’ll build foundational systems for analytics, ML training, and personalization pipelines. You’ll define how data moves, transforms, and becomes insight — for both internal teams (data science, AI, product analytics) and external customers seeking actionable intelligence and compliance visibility.

You will partner closely with the ML, AI, and Product Engineering teams to ensure the platform serves as a robust, high-throughput, and policy-compliant foundation for our next generation of AI-driven financial experiences.

What You’ll Own

As the Staff Engineer for Data Platform, you will own the architecture and evolution of the company’s end-to-end data ecosystem — from ingestion to analytics to model training enablement.

Your scope includes:

  • Data Lake & Storage Systems: Designing scalable, distributed, and cost-efficient storage architectures for multi-tenant environments.
  • Streaming Infrastructure: Building and optimizing high-throughput real-time data pipelines for telemetry, transactions, and conversational data.
  • Data Modeling & Governance: Creating schemas, metadata systems, and access frameworks to ensure data quality, discoverability, and compliance.
  • Analytics Enablement: Powering self-service analytics, KPI dashboards, and behavioral insights for internal stakeholders and customers.
  • ML Enablement: Providing clean, secure, and well-modeled data for training custom ML models that drive personalization, upsell, and cross-sell.

What You’ll Do

  • Architect & Build Data Lake: Design and deploy a multi-tenant, secure data lake that supports structured, semi-structured, and unstructured data across internal and customer domains.
  • Develop Streaming Systems: Build and scale streaming platforms (Kafka, Flink, Spark Streaming, Pulsar, etc.) for ingesting billions of events per day in near real-time.
  • Implement Distributed Storage: Lead efforts to design or extend distributed storage systems (e.g., Iceberg, Delta Lake, Parquet-based stores) with strong RBAC and data versioning.
  • Enable Real-Time Analytics: Build internal APIs and data services for fast, ad-hoc querying and BI tools.
    Data Governance & Compliance: Define and implement role-based access control, encryption at rest and in transit, and audit logging for regulatory alignment (SOC2, GDPR).
  • Collaborate with ML/AI Teams: Build feature stores, training datasets, and automated pipelines for model training, personalization, and predictive analytics.
  • Optimize Cost & Performance: Continuously refine storage and compute efficiency, partition strategies, and caching layers to ensure cost-effective scalability.
  • Mentor and Lead: Guide senior data and backend engineers, establish engineering standards for data reliability, schema evolution, and observability.

What We’re Looking For

Required Qualifications

  • 8+ years of experience in Data Infrastructure, having built and scaled data infrastructure, distributed systems, or data platforms.
  • Hands-on expertise and deep understanding of event-driven architecture with prior experience managing large Streaming Systems Mastery and working with tools such as: Kafka, Flink, Spark Streaming, or Pulsar. 
  • Proven experience designing or implementing Distributed Storage Systems including architecting data lakehouse using Iceberg, Delta Lake, Hudi, or custom solutions
  • Expertise in architecting secure, multi-tenant & RBAC data systems with strong isolation, access control, and data governance policies. 
  • Strong understanding of Data Modeling; hands-on experience with schema design, dimensional modeling, and data warehouse/lakehouse best practices
  • Proficiency in Python, Scala, or Java, with experience in building high-performance ETL/ELT frameworks.
  • Deep expertise in Cloud & Infrastructure  with AWS (S3, Glue, Athena, Redshift, EMR, Kinesis) or GCP/Azure equivalents.  

Preferred Experience

  • Experience implementing data mesh or domain-oriented data architecture.
  • Knowledge of feature store design for ML use cases.
  • Familiarity with dbt, Airflow, or similar orchestration tools.
  • Prior experience working in FinTech, banking, or high-compliance environments.

What Makes This Role Special

  • You’ll define the core data architecture that powers intelligence, analytics, and personalization across millions of users.
  • You’ll work across boundaries — from data streaming and storage to analytics enablement and ML training pipelines.

You’ll lead with autonomy: balancing deep technical design, performance optimization, and business impact.

Compensation

  •  Compensation is expected to be between $210,000 - $270,000. Exact compensation may vary based on skills and location.

What We Offer

  • 💡 100% paid health, dental & vision care
  • 💰 401(k) match & financial wellness perks
  • 🌴 Discretionary PTO + paid parental leave
  • 🏡 Remote-first flexibility
  • 🧠 Mental health, wellness & family benefits
  • 🚀 A mission-driven team shaping the future of banking

At interface.ai, we are committed to providing an inclusive and welcoming environment for all employees and applicants. We celebrate diversity and believe it is critical to our success as a company. We do not  discriminate on the basis of race, color, religion, national origin, age, sex, gender identity, gender expression, sexual orientation, marital status, veteran status, disability status, or any other legally protected status. All employment decisions at Interface.ai are based on business needs, job requirements, and individual qualifications. We strive to create a culture that values and respects each person's unique perspective and contributions. We encourage all qualified individuals to apply for employment opportunities with Interface.ai and are committed to ensuring that our hiring process is inclusive and accessible.

Top Skills

Airflow
Athena
AWS
Dbt
Delta Lake
Emr
Flink
Glue
Hudi
Iceberg
Java
Kafka
Kinesis
Pulsar
Python
Redshift
S3
Scala
Spark Streaming

Similar Jobs

An Hour Ago
Hybrid
Toronto, ON, CAN
Expert/Leader
Expert/Leader
Enterprise Web • Fintech • Financial Services
The Head Legal Counsel will oversee legal affairs for Morningstar DBRS, advising on commercial initiatives, managing compliance, and leading a team across jurisdictions.
3 Hours Ago
Hybrid
8 Locations
Senior level
Senior level
eCommerce • Fintech • Hardware • Payments • Software • Financial Services
The Hardware Lab Operations Specialist will manage lab operations, provide technical support, maintain equipment, and ensure safety compliance. Responsibilities include soldering, using CAD, and overseeing junior staff.
Top Skills: 3D PrintingCadGoogle SuiteJIRAPcbSolidworksTest And Measurement Equipment
7 Hours Ago
Hybrid
Mount Royal, QC, CAN
Mid level
Mid level
Big Data • Cloud • Food • Machine Learning • Software • Database • Analytics
The HVAC technician is responsible for operating and maintaining refrigeration and HVAC systems, conducting preventive maintenance, recording operational parameters, and addressing service calls.
Top Skills: HvacInfocalMetasysMs-OfficeRefrigerant SystemsSAP

What you need to know about the Ottawa Tech Scene

The capital city of Canada and the nation's fourth-largest urban area, Ottawa has proven a rapidly growing global tech hub. With over 1,800 tech companies, many of which are leaders in their sectors, the city's tech talent now makes up more than 13 percent of its total workforce. This growth is driven not only by the big players like UL Solutions and Dropbox, but also by a thriving startup ecosystem, as new businesses emerge to follow in the footsteps of those that came before them.

Sign up now Access later

Create Free Account

Please log in or sign up to report this job.

Create Free Account